Pest Control In Rental Properties

A situation has come to my notice that I believe is worth sharing and that is the use by some landlords or property managers of unlicensed pest management technicians(PMT) for pest control.

What has been happening in some instances is that carpet cleaners and other property cleaners have offered pest control services in rental properties.  When these services have been used it has not always been with the correct pest control procedures in place regarding care and health safety precautions.  This could be from the use of incorrect products to the care around the property.

What a landlord needs to be aware of is that a licensed PMT is required to supply a list of all products that have been used during any pest control work. 

There have been instances where insufficient care and safety precautions have been taken during the pest control and tenants have been affected.  If a licensed PMT person is used then the proper report can be issued should there be any occurences resulting from a pest control procedure.
